Dave Masala: A Legacy Built on Trust :

Dave Premium Spices' core philosophy is spreading goodness. Dave Masala is more than just a brand; it's a symbol of authenticity, trust, and excellence. Established in 1932 with a vision to give new meaning to the spice industry, the company has become a household name across Western and Central India. Known for its uncompromising commitment to quality, Dave Masala sources the finest raw materials, ensuring that every pinch of spice enhances the taste, aroma and nutritional value of food.

The brand offers an extensive selection of staples and blends, from Red Chilli, Turmeric, & Coriander Powder to signature mixes like Garam Masala, Biryani Masala, Chat Masala, Jeeravan and more. Each product is crafted with precision, meeting the diverse needs of Indian households.

The recent introduction of Sendha Namak stands out as a versatile addition to the lineup. With its unique mineral composition, Sendha Namak is ideal for health-conscious consumers seeking natural ways to enhance flavors. Its applications range from enriching chaat masalas to being a key ingredient in dishes like sabudana khichdi, exemplifying its adaptability across cuisines.
